Apa Strategi Pengujian Perangkat Lunak yang Tepat Untuk Bisnis Anda?

Apa Strategi Pengujian Perangkat Lunak yang Tepat Untuk Bisnis Anda?

Pengujian perangkat lunak adalah proses penting yang merupakan bagian dari proses pengembangan perangkat lunak. Setiap perusahaan yang mengabaikan proses ini dan standar kontrol kualitas yang terlibat dapat menghancurkan reputasi perusahaan dan merek Anda. Ini juga dapat mengakibatkan pemborosan seluruh jumlah uang yang Anda habiskan untuk biaya proyek Anda. Memiliki rencana pengujian merupakan aspek penting dari dokumentasi proyek. Tujuan dan kebutuhan yang berbeda dari aplikasi perangkat lunak tertentu dicakup oleh rencana proyek tertentu. Dokumentasi pengujian juga dibuat untuk membuat skenario pengujian yang menentukan cara terbaik aplikasi mengatasi skenario yang berbeda dan di lingkungan kerja yang berbeda.

Sebagian besar persyaratan pengujian yang diperlukan untuk menentukan fungsionalitas jenis perangkat lunak tertentu digunakan di bagian selanjutnya dari kompilasi perangkat lunak. Baik pengembang dan berbagai tim pengembangan akan menempatkan program perangkat lunak melalui berbagai rangkaian pengujian untuk menentukan apakah program tersebut memenuhi persyaratan yang ditetapkan untuk dicapai oleh proyek. Pengujian ini nantinya akan membuka jalan bagi tim pengujian lain serta pengujian beta dan prosedur pengujian pengguna akhir. Penting juga untuk menggunakan bentuk-bentuk tertentu dari perangkat lunak khusus dan khusus selama proses pengujian ini. Beberapa bentuk perangkat lunak ini termasuk perangkat lunak regresi yang memungkinkan tim pengembangan melakukan modifikasi dan mencatat berbagai perubahan di sepanjang jalan. Merekam perubahan memungkinkan Anda untuk “mengembalikan” seluruh proses pengembangan perangkat lunak jika terjadi perubahan yang terdiri dari fungsionalitas aplikasi dan proyek perangkat lunak.

Fase pengujian perangkat lunak memungkinkan pandangan yang sama sekali baru terhadap aplikasi perangkat lunak untuk mengujinya dalam skenario dunia nyata dan jauh dari prosedur formal yang biasa dilakukan oleh tim pengembangan perangkat lunak. Pengujian dalam fase pengujian mungkin melibatkan pengujian perangkat lunak ini pada berbagai mesin masing-masing dengan sistem operasi yang terpisah. Ini juga melibatkan pengujian dan pengujian fungsional yang mengidentifikasi betapa mudahnya menggunakan perangkat lunak. Terkadang perangkat lunak akan dirilis ke publik yang lebih luas untuk menerima tanggapan yang menentukan seberapa efisien perangkat lunak tersebut di masyarakat umum. Pengujian semacam ini biasanya disebut fase pengujian terbaik. Perusahaan perangkat lunak yang lebih besar biasanya mempraktikkan pengujian beta ini untuk memanfaatkan seluruh keterampilan dan pengalaman yang dihasilkan dari penggunaan sekelompok orang yang lebih luas untuk menguji produk perangkat lunak di berbagai lingkungan mereka. Terkadang perangkat lunak kegunaan digunakan selama proses untuk merampingkan seluruh proses.

Metode pengujian perangkat lunak yang berbeda telah dibuat untuk memenuhi kebutuhan bisnis dan organisasi yang berbeda dari perusahaan pengembangan perangkat lunak tertentu yang bertanggung jawab atas pengembangannya. Agar perusahaan perangkat lunak komersial memahami perangkat lunak yang mereka buat dengan lebih baik, mereka harus benar-benar memahami siklus hidup pengembangan perangkat lunak. Untuk menerapkan standar terbaik dalam industri perangkat lunak, para profesional yang terlibat dalam proses pengembangan perangkat lunak harus terus fokus pada peningkatan produk perangkat lunak mereka.

Pandangan Lebih Dekat Di Perusahaan Pengujian Perangkat Lunak Di India dan Pentingnya

Pengembangan perangkat lunak adalah misi rajin yang tidak lengkap dan sepele tanpa Pengujian Perangkat Lunak.
Perusahaan pengujian perangkat lunak mengevaluasi kualitas dan memeriksa potensi program untuk keluaran yang diperlukan. Pengujian perangkat lunak adalah fungsi terpenting dalam Siklus hidup Pengembangan Perangkat Lunak karena menunjukkan semua kesalahan dan kesalahan dalam perangkat lunak yang dikembangkan. Tanpa memperbaiki kesalahan tesis, yang dalam istilah teknis disebut “bug” pengembangan perangkat lunak tidak dianggap lengkap. Oleh karena itu, pengujian Perangkat Lunak merupakan parameter penting untuk memastikan kualitas produk.

Pandangan Lebih Dekat Di Perusahaan Pengujian Perangkat Lunak Di India dan Pentingnya

Semua perusahaan pengujian perangkat lunak di dan di seluruh India mengikuti dua metode Pengujian, yaitu PENGUJIAN MANUAL dan PENGUJIAN OTOMATIS. Meskipun ketika salah satu dari metode ini digunakan oleh Perusahaan Pengujian Perangkat Lunak, mereka selanjutnya bercabang dalam berbagai jenis standar pengujian seperti pengujian kotak putih, pengujian kotak hitam, pengujian integrasi tambahan, pengujian unit, pengujian integrasi, pengujian fungsional, pengujian sistem, Pengujian ujung ke ujung, dll.tergantung pada rangkaian persyaratan dan kasus yang diberikan.

Seiring dengan modifikasi dan perubahan teknologi, ada tekanan luar biasa pada perusahaan pengembangan perangkat lunak untuk memberikan layanan terbaik dan tanpa cacat.
Perusahaan pengujian perangkat lunak di India mengambil tanggung jawab ini untuk memberikan pengembangan perangkat lunak yang lebih sedikit kesalahan kepada semua pelanggannya dalam kerangka waktu yang telah ditentukan dan juga hemat biaya. Untuk bertahan dan menjadikan identitas perusahaan sebagai hal yang penting bagi semua perusahaan pengembangan Perangkat Lunak untuk melalui proses pengujian perangkat lunak dan mengikuti tren dan metode terbaru pengujian Perangkat Lunak untuk mendapatkan hasil berkualitas lebih cepat.

Pengujian Perangkat Lunak yang efisien tidak hanya menampilkan kesalahan dan memperbaikinya tetapi juga menggarisbawahi persyaratan pelanggan di seluruh siklus produk.
Perusahaan pengujian perangkat lunak juga perlu memperkenalkan informasi baru kepada komunitas proyek agar mereka tetap mengetahui standar dan parameter yang diikuti oleh perusahaan-perusahaan ini.

Namun tidak semua perusahaan mungkin dilengkapi dengan profesional pengujian internal, pada saat ini perusahaan pengujian perangkat lunak lepas pantai masuk dalam skenario. Perusahaan pengujian perangkat lunak lepas pantai mengkonfirmasi kebenaran, kelengkapan dan kompatibilitas perangkat lunak dan menemukan semua tautan yang hilang dalam produk.

Proses pengujian Perangkat Lunak dimulai dari awal proyek, di mana semua pengembang perangkat lunak dan pemrogram memeriksa semua aspek data yang diberikan oleh klien dan menggali semua kekurangan dan masalah. Mereka juga memberikan ide dan pandangan untuk meningkatkan kualitas perangkat lunak. Tahap pengujian ini dikenal sebagai PENGUJIAN ALPHA. Fase lain yang muncul dalam Pengujian lepas pantai oleh klien saat dan ketika mereka mengunjungi atau menggunakan perangkat lunak yang dirancang dan dikembangkan melakukan PENGUJIAN BETA.

Selalu disarankan agar perangkat lunak melewati fase-fase ini karena kesalahan dan kesalahan dapat dikenali dari kedua ujungnya dan perbaikannya juga dapat dilakukan secara bersamaan. Perusahaan Pengujian Perangkat Lunak harus mengambil semua tindakan yang diinginkan dan menggunakan semua teknik terbaru untuk melakukan tugas ini. Karena sangat penting untuk memastikan bahwa itu tidak hanya berfungsi tetapi fungsionalitasnya juga memenuhi kebutuhan pelanggan.

Pemrograman